Transaction 285976fa72793a2111748c80123c0150b98ce9accdf5ecb0197957bf86d50583
1 Input
1 Output
-
285976fa72793a2111748c80123c0150b98ce9accdf5ecb0197957bf86d50583:0
- value
- 120000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a1a670b95d655cf362d9b4f831aee33b4208cc8 OP_EQUAL
- address
- 345381a21A5ojk3VgHPztZey3avd6SrNFn